How Do You Remove Crayon Marks On Fabric?
Crayon marks on fabric are unsightly and can be intimidating to remove. Luckily, you can use common household products to easily and successfully remove crayon from fabric. Make sure to follow the proper techniques for removing crayon marks so that the crayon does not get spread or ground into the fabric. Scrape off large chunks of crayon. Rub an ice cube over the stain for a few minutes to harden the crayon, then use a butter knife to gently pry away the crayon. This is only necessary if the crayon marks are in chunks, or if the crayon has melted into the fabric. Place the crayon-stained area of the fabric on a white paper towel so that the side with the crayon marks is face down. Saturate the back of the crayon stain with a lubricating spray such as WD-40. Allow it to sit on the fabric for about five minutes. Apply a few drops of grease-cutting liquid dish soap to the back side of the stain. Use your fingers to work the soap in.
